https nginx vue

nginx配置只能查看图片

1.在图片所在的目录下创建一个名为.htaccess’的隐藏文件,该文件用于设置禁止下载 2.在.htaccess文件中添加以下配置: SetHandler default-handler Options-Indexes 这样设置后,用户就无法通过点击链接或使用下载工具下载图片了 接下来,在 ngi ......
图片 nginx

nginx中conf文件简介

#配置文件存在的目录 /usr/local/nginx/conf 下 #1、全局块 #从配置文件开始到 events 块之间的内容,主要会设置一些影响 nginx 服务器整体运行的配置指令,主要包括配 #置运行 Nginx 服务器的用户(组)、允许生成的 worker process 数,进程 PI ......
文件 简介 nginx conf

nginx重定向配置

location / { return 404; #直接返回状态码 } location / { return 404 "pages not found"; #返回状态码 + 一段文本 } location / { return 302 /blog ; #返回状态码 + 重定向地址 } locati ......
nginx

nginx配置Gzip压缩

gzip_types #压缩的文件类型 text/plain text/css application/json application/x-javascript text/xml application/xml application/xml+rss text/javascript gzip on ......
nginx Gzip

nginx解决跨域问题

跨域的定义 同源策略限制了从同一个源加载的文档或脚本如何与来自另一个源的资源进行交互。这是一个用于隔离潜在恶意文件的重要安全机制。通常不允许不同源间的读操作。 同源的定义 如果两个页面的协议,端口(如果有指定)和域名都相同,则两个页面具有相同的源。 nginx解决跨域的原理 例如: 前端server ......
问题 nginx

nginx文件配置

根据文件类型设置过期时间 location ~.*\.css$ { expires 1d; break; } location ~.*\.js$ { expires 1d; break; } location ~ .*\.(gif|jpg|jpeg|png|bmp|swf)$ { access_lo ......
文件 nginx

Nginx的流式响应配置

Nginx的流式响应(streaming response)是指在Nginx作为反向代理服务器时,将响应内容一边接收,一边逐步发送给客户端的过程。这种响应方式可以提高用户体验和网络传输效率,常用于处理较大的响应内容。在默认情况下,Nginx是通过缓存响应内容来处理请求的。也就是说,当Nginx接收到 ......
Nginx

Nginx配置多个域名的80端口访问

Nginx是一个高性能的Web服务器和反向代理服务器,具有灵活的配置选项。它可以通过多个域名配置80端口,以实现多个网站的访问。首先,需要在Nginx的配置文件中定义多个域名,并将它们指向同一个IP地址。以下是一个示例的Nginx配置文件(/etc/nginx/nginx.conf): http { ......
端口 多个 域名 Nginx

nginx流量控制

一、什么是流量限制流量限制是指对服务器的输入/输出流量进行控制和管理。通过限制流量,可以有效地保护服务器资源,防止恶意用户或者过度使用者对服务器造成过大负载,从而提高服务器的稳定性和性能。1.常见的流量限制方式包括:1. 基于IP地址的限制:对某个IP地址的访问进行限制,例如限制每个IP地址每秒最多 ......
流量 nginx

vue vue3 jsx tsx

0. 安装插件(@vitejs/plugin-vue-jsx) vite官方提供了官方的插件来支持在vue3中使用jsx/tsx,直接安装就行。 yarn add @vitejs/plugin-vue-jsx -D 安装完之后在vite.config.ts中插入一下代码 import vueJsx  ......
vue vue3 jsx tsx

边做笔试边查缺补漏——算法、js基础、vue3官方文档、八股文

边投简历边完善自己的知识库。 最近这些天一直在面试和笔试+投简历中,每次面试或笔试完后其实最重要的不是结果,而是做题的过程或者说对话的过程。因为只有这些才让我知道自己哪里还有不足,比如一碰到算法题就歇菜、vue3和vue2混用、js基础知识不牢固等等。 那我痛定思痛,有缺点咱就认咯。算法——代码随想 ......
八股文 八股 笔试 算法 文档

Vue3

1、ref和reactive 原来reactive是一个对象类型,使用reactive重新赋值一个对象不起作用 <script lang="ts" setup> import {reactive} from "vue"; let user = reactive({name: '小明', age: 1 ......
Vue3 Vue

在arm架构的银河麒麟系统部署Nginx

以下是在arm架构的银河麒麟系统上部署Nginx的详细步骤: 1. 创建文件夹 首先,在合适的位置创建必要的文件夹。在本例中,我们将创建/opt/nginx和/usr/src/nginx两个文件夹。 mkdir /opt/nginx mkdir /usr/src/nginx 2. 准备Nginx及其 ......
架构 系统 Nginx arm

nginx下的return的使用笔记

nginx下return的功能是重定向,下面是具体用法和注意事项 状态码 说明 请求方式 参数 代码 结果 200 正常请求,正常返回 GET、POST - 301 永久重定向 GET、POST - 301 永久重定向 GET a=1&b=2 参数可以继续传递到新地址 301 永久重定向 POST ......
笔记 return nginx

vue3 静态配置文件

前言 有时候我们负责做的只是一个大平台系统下的某个子系统,有时候我们需要调用这个大平台系统下别的子系统的接口。 如果直接把别的接口地址,直接写在代码里,那么如果别的子系统的接口调整了,会影响到我们的系统,我们还要重新打包,部署,会很繁琐。 解决思路 我们的想法是这样: 敲代码的时候,如果要引用其他人 ......
静态 文件 vue3 vue

Vite4+Typescript+Vue3+Pinia 从零搭建(7) - request封装

项目代码同步至码云 weiz-vue3-template 基于 axios 封装请求,支持多域名请求地址 安装 npm i axios 封装 utils 目录下新建 request 文件夹,并新建 index.ts、request.ts 和 status.ts 文件。 1. status.ts 文件 ......
Typescript request Vite4 Pinia Vite

nginx相关报错

# openresty -s reloadnginx: [warn] conflicting server name "community-gw.xxx.cn" on 0.0.0.0:80, ignorednginx: [warn] conflicting server name "apusai.c ......
nginx

Vue项目 移动端禁止页面放大缩小

Vue项目 移动端禁止页面放大缩小(在安卓上可以实现禁止放大缩小,但是ios就不行) // index.html 中添加 meta 标签 <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-sca ......
页面 项目 Vue

Vue使用vue-simple-uploader上传文件夹

Vue使用vue-simple-uploader上传文件夹先睹为快1 点击上传“上传文件夹”按钮 2 选择文件夹 3 确定上传 4 上传进度 引入控件install npm install vue-simple-uploader --savemain.js配置 import uploader fro ......

Nginx 服务器的基本原理和配置指南

什么是 Nginx? Nginx (Engine X) 是一个轻量级的 Web 服务器 、反向代理服务器及电子邮件(IMAP/POP3)代理服务器、高性能的 HTTP 服务器,它以高稳定性、丰富的功能集、示例配置文件和低系统资源的消耗而闻名。 什么是反向代理? 反向代理(Reverse Proxy) ......
原理 服务器 指南 Nginx

nginx下的return、rewrite、proxy_pass的使用笔记

相信很多朋友都接触过nginx的重定向、重写、转发、代理功能,那么我们究竟应该用什么方式去实现呢,return,rewrite还是proxy_pass?真是一脸懵。。。 下面通过一个场景,来加深理解 场景 1、你通过浏览器和固定的链接经常访问一张“好看的图片”,有一天图片的维护者将它移动了位置(服务 ......
proxy_pass rewrite 笔记 return nginx

vue引入ts报找不到模块或其相应的类型声明

我出现这个的原因是我配置了‘@/’的路径别名配置,然后在引入ts报了这个问题。 主要原因为:在查找ts文件的时候,路径出现了问题。 解决方法(主要是第二点,第一点单纯记录了我配置的别名路径) 1.vite.config.ts进行了'@/'的别名配置 resolve: { // 路径别名配置 alia ......
模块 类型 vue

VUE3学习基础之模板语法

我的vue3学习之路总是学学停停,最开始在18年开发微信小程序,就发现小程序和vue的语法有些相似,然后就去看了vue2的文档,随后忙其它的事情就丢下了。 直到22年又开始捡起来vue3,有了组合式api,语法简明很多,然后又不知道忙什么丢下。。。 前段有些空时间,就把vue3的学习整理下,使用vi ......
语法 模板 基础 VUE3 VUE

Vue上传文件夹的实现

一、上传文件夹基本流程 在Vue中,上传文件夹的基本流程如下: 1. 用户在页面中选择要上传的文件夹; 2. 将该文件夹中的所有文件进行遍历; 3. 将遍历出来的每个文件使用 formData 对象进行处理; 4. 把所有处理好的 formData 对象上传到服务器。 二、选择要上传的文件夹 在Vu ......
文件夹 文件 Vue

vue3学习笔记(四)

表单输入绑定 <!-- 文本 (Text) --> <input v-model="message" placeholder="edit me" /> <p>Message is: {{ message }}</p> <!-- 多行文本 (Textarea) --> <textarea v-mode ......
笔记 vue3 vue

vue+element 表格formatter数据格式化并且插入html标签 ;

formatter的用法: 列表内容回显, orderStatus 0 是未处理, 1是已处理等,不能直接展示,所以需要 formatter <el-table-column label="订单状态" prop="orderStatus" :formatter="statusFormatter"> ......
formatter 表格 element 标签 格式

图片上传 vue2+element 上传多个图片写法和常见问题1

data: results:接口返回是是[]; this.formList.result : '' ;是字符串 , resultsList;[]; fileList:[]; 注: 因为后台需要接受字符, 上传文件又是 数组,所以需要自己 使用 split(',') ;join(' ,') 来切换数组 ......
图片 写法 常见问题 多个 常见

Vue - 复制静态文件到 build的文件夹中

Vue - 复制静态文件到 build的文件夹中 环境:vue2 框架 前提:在根目录下放置了Dockerfile 文件,在build时需要自动复制到dist文件夹里面。 1. 安装 copy-webpack-plugin 插件 在vue.config.js中引入插件 const CopyWebpa ......
文件 静态 文件夹 build Vue

vue实现文件夹的上传

在前端开发中,文件上传是一个常见的需求。而有时候,我们需要一次上传整个文件夹,而不是单个文件。本文将介绍如何使用Vue框架来实现文件夹的上传。 步骤一:准备工作 首先,我们需要在Vue项目中安装一个文件上传插件。在这里,我们将使用vue-upload-component插件,它提供了丰富的上传功能, ......
文件夹 文件 vue

vue项目多axios实例动态创建

// 通用请求拦截器 import axios from "axios"; import Qs from "qs"; import store from "@/store"; import router from "@/router"; import { Loading, Message } fro ......
实例 项目 动态 axios vue